DISCUSSION AND POSSIBLE ACTION TO INCREASE FUNDING AUTHORIZATION FOR THE VISTOSO TRAILS NATURE PRESERVE POND PROJECT AS IT RELATES TO SCOPE OF WORK FOR THE BID THAT WAS RECEIVED ON MARCH 20, 2026
RECOMMENDATION:
Staff recommends Council discuss funding options for the Pond Bid at the Vistoso Trails Nature Preserve and allocate the appropriate funding if it so desires.
EXECUTIVE SUMMARY:
On March 20, 2026, bids were opened for the Vistoso Trails Nature Preserve (VTNP) pond, with the lowest bid amount of $1,883,939, excluding contingency. This amount includes:
Base Bid (Pond + Memorial Garden): $1,769,972
Alternate Bid (Parking Lot + ADA Pathway Connection): $113,967
The total project budget that was allocated by Town Council for the Desert Ecosystem Restoration Project, now including the pond element, was $2,000,000, of which $427,460 has been encumbered for the design of the revegetation of the VTNP property, as well as the pond. The remaining available construction budget for the pond is $1,572,540.
After accounting for project costs and a contingency, as well as removing the $50,000 cost estimate for the Memorial Garden that will be funded by the proceeds from the sale of the donated Zimerman house, a funding shortfall of $461,399 exists. Details are provided in the background section below.
BACKGROUND OR DETAILED INFORMATION:
The total Desert Ecosystem Restoration Project, including the pond element, has a budget of $2,000,000, with $427,460 allocated for prior and current design work, leaving $1,572,540 available for construction. The total bid (base + alternate) is $1,883,939. Of this amount:
The Memorial Garden is estimated at $50,000, which will be funded through proceeds from the sale of the donated Zimerman home, per Ms. Zimerman's instructions.
With the Memorial Garden cost removed and a contingency added, the adjusted total project cost is $2,033,939.
The lowest bid received results in a budget shortfall of $461,399. The bid includes:
Base Bid: Pond and Memorial Garden
Alternate Bid: Parking lot and ADA pathway connection

The Memorial Garden was approved as part of the gift agreement associated with the donated Zimerman home. The agreement specifies the funds to be allocated towards the following improvements:
Memorial Garden dedicated to Adam Zimerman:
Installation of shade trees with seating stones
A bike rack
A plaque commemorating Adam Zimerman
A water station with bottle-filling capability
Use of remaining funds discussed and approved at the June 18, 2025, Town Council meeting:
Path widening with decomposed granite to improve user flow where cyclists and pedestrians interact
Additional tree planting to enhance shade
Revegetation efforts using native Sonoran Desert grasses and plants, to initiate habitat restoration
